Door contractors work with a variety of door types, each serving various functions and designs. Below are some typical door types contractors generally handle:
Type of DoorDescriptionInterior DoorsDoors within the home, generally made from wood, hollow-core, or fiberglass. Used for rooms like bed rooms, restrooms, and workplaces.Exterior DoorsFront, back, and side doors that supply entry into the home. Frequently made from wood, steel, or fiberglass, and designed for security and insulation.Patio DoorsSliding or French doors that supply access to outside areas. Typically made from glass and framed in aluminum or wood.Garage DoorsBig doors that provide access to a garage, generally automated and can be constructed from metal, wood, or composite materials.Storm DoorsExtra doors set up in front of exterior doors for included security against weather condition components and improved energy efficiency.Bi-Fold DoorsDoors that fold to supply broad access points, often used in closets, laundry spaces, and as outdoor patio doors.How to Find Reliable Door Contractors
Locating a dependable door specialist needs cautious research study and factor to consider. Here are some steps to assist in finding the ideal specialist for your project:
Ask for Recommendations: Begin your search by asking buddies, household, or next-door neighbors for recommendations. Individual experiences can offer valuable insights.
Online Research: Utilize websites like Yelp, Angie's List, or Google Reviews to read evaluations and reviews from previous consumers.
Check Credentials: Ensure the specialist holds the necessary licenses and insurance. This secures you in case of accidents or damages throughout the task.
Interview Contractors: Speak with several contractors to assess their experience, knowledge, and interaction design. Inquire about their approach to the specific work you require done.
Demand Estimates: Obtain in-depth composed estimates from a few contractors to compare prices and scope of work. Make sure these price quotes break down the expenses of products and labor.
Review Contracts: Carefully gone through all agreements before signing. Try to find clarity on timelines, payment schedules, guarantees, and contingencies.
Regularly Asked Questions (FAQs)What should I think about when selecting door products?
Selecting door materials includes considering aspects such as security, toughness, insulation residential or commercial properties, and looks. Common products include wood, fiberglass, metal, and composite, each with advantages and disadvantages.
The length of time does door installation normally take?
The period of door installation differs based upon aspects like the type of door and any extra work required (e.g., modifying the frame). Generally, a basic door installation can take from a couple of hours to a full day.
Is it worth hiring a door contractor for small repairs?
Yes, even small repairs can benefit from a professional's competence. Attempting DIY repair work may lead to more concerns if not done correctly, while a professional will guarantee an appropriate and enduring fix.
Do door contractors provide service warranties on their work?
Numerous reputable contractors offer guarantees on their installations. This assurance can vary from a couple of months to several years, depending upon the contractor and type of work carried out.
How can I guarantee my project stays within spending plan?
To manage your budget, guarantee clear interaction with your professional concerning costs. Ask for an in-depth breakdown of estimated expenses and maintain a contingency fund for unexpected problems.
